Kyle Larson Claims Victory in Iowa Corn 350 at Iowa Speedway

A thrilling showdown between Larson and Logano highlights ethanol‑powered NASCAR action

The NASCAR Cup Series rolled into Iowa Speedway on August 9, 2026 for the Iowa Corn 350 Powered by Ethanol, a race that promised high‑octane competition under the summer sky.

Kyle Larson emerged victorious, driving the #5 HendrickCars.com Chevrolet in a tightly contested final stretch that saw him fend off a late charge from Joey Logano.

Logano, piloting the #22 Shell Pennzoil Ford, kept the pressure on throughout the evening, delivering a performance that underscored the depth of talent in the series.
